May 27, 2019 Trip Hawkins, the founder of Electronic Arts and a key innovator in gaming, shares his fascinating journey from collegiate athlete to tech pioneer. He discusses how EA made video games mainstream and the creative vision behind iconic titles like John Madden Football. Trip reflects on his early experiences at Apple, the evolution of game publishing, and the groundbreaking decision to go public in 1989, highlighting both challenges and triumphs in establishing successful business models within the gaming industry.

Don Valentine's Investment
- Don Valentine encouraged Hawkins to leave Apple and start his company immediately, offering him office space at Sequoia.
- Valentine valued independent thinking and wanted Hawkins to have strong conviction in his vision.
